Examining Your Yard and Planning the Design

When you're ready to install an automatic sprinkler, the initial step is assessing your lawn and preparing the layout. Beginning by observing the size and form of your yard. Determine areas that need watering, such as blossom beds, lawns, and veggie yards. Remember of sun direct exposure and any shaded places, as these aspects affect water needs.

Next, consider the water pressure available to you. Examine it using a straightforward stress scale to confirm your system can function efficiently. Strategy the placement of sprinkler heads based on insurance coverage; you'll want them to overlap slightly to avoid dry spots.

Lay out a rough format, marking the places of the main lines and sprinkler heads. Assume about the types of sprinklers you'll make use of and their reach. Preparation very carefully currently will certainly make your installment less complicated and validate your plants get the appropriate amount of water.

Noting the Lawn Sprinkler Style

As you begin marking the lawn sprinkler style, consider the layout of your backyard and the locations that need one of the most protection. Beginning by determining areas like flower beds, lawns, and vegetable gardens that call for constant watering. Use flags or stakes to lay out the zones where you prepare to install the sprinklers.

Following, confirm you represent barriers, such as trees or outdoor patios, which could block water circulation. Procedure distances carefully to figure out the very best positioning for each lawn sprinkler head. Remember to space them equally, following the supplier's recommendations for protection.

You may wish to sketch a straightforward diagram of your style to imagine the layout better. This will certainly help you make changes as required. Ultimately, confirm your significant areas to validate that each zone is effectively covered before relocating on to the next actions in your installment procedure.

Determining Trench Depth

Determining the appropriate trench deepness is crucial for guaranteeing your lawn sprinkler works efficiently. Typically, you'll desire to dig trenches regarding 6 to 12 inches deep, relying on your regional environment and the kind of pipes you're using. Much deeper trenches aid avoid pipes from freezing if you live in a location with freezing temperatures. Make certain to think about the dimension of your pipes; bigger pipes may call for deeper trenches for proper installation. Additionally, examine local codes or policies, as they may determine details deepness demands. As you dig, keep the trench width workable-- around 12 inches is usually sufficient. This method, you can conveniently mount and access the pipes when required, guaranteeing your system operates efficiently.

Installing Lawn Sprinkler Heads and Valves

Mounting lawn sprinkler heads and shutoffs is a critical action in creating a reliable irrigation system for your yard or yard (Cheap sprinkler repair). Begin by here positioning the sprinkler heads at the significant places, making sure they're equally spaced for excellent protection. Dig a little opening for each and every head, verifying it's deep sufficient for appropriate installation

Next, connect the sprinkler heads to the pipes, protecting them firmly to stop leaks. Use Teflon tape on the threads for extra more info assurance.

When it concerns valves, pick an area easily accessible for maintenance. Set up the valves according to the maker's guidelines, linking them to the mainline pipelines. Make certain they're level and safe, as this will assist with constant water circulation.

Lastly, examination each lawn sprinkler head and valve for proper function before hiding any type of pipelines. This step assurances your system runs smoothly and effectively, offering the very best care for your plants.

Connecting the Main Water System

With the sprinkler heads and valves safely in area, you'll currently connect the main water supply to your irrigation system. Start by situating the primary water line, generally near your home's foundation. Shut off the water supply to stop any type of leakages or spills throughout the process. Next off, use a pipeline cutter to develop a clean cut in the main line, making sure it's the right size for your fittings. Mount a T-fitting to divert water right into your sprinkler system. See to it it's tightly protected, and usage Teflon tape on the threads for a water tight seal. Afterwards, link the PVC pipeline causing your automatic sprinkler to the T-fitting. Verify all connections are tight and leak-free. When every little thing remains in location, turn the water supply back on gradually, examining for any kind of leaks at the joints. This action is crucial for a smooth operation of your automatic sprinkler.

The length of time Does It Usually Require To Set Up a Lawn Sprinkler System?

Typically, setting up an automatic sprinkler takes anywhere from one to three days, relying on your backyard's size and complexity. You'll wish to prepare for extra time if you're doing it yourself or working with help.

Can I Set Up an Automatic Sprinkler Throughout Winter?

You can install an automatic sprinkler throughout wintertime, but it's tough. Cold temperatures can ice up pipelines, making setup difficult. Make sure you're prepared for possible complications and secure your devices effectively. if you choose to continue.

What Is the Ordinary Price of a New Lawn Sprinkler?

The standard price of a brand-new automatic sprinkler generally varies between $2,000 and $4,000, depending on your backyard size and system intricacy. You'll desire to get several quotes to discover the very best option for you.

Exist Eco-Friendly Options for Sprinkler Systems?

Yes, there are green alternatives for automatic sprinkler. You can choose drip irrigation, rainfall sensors, or clever controllers that maximize water use and decrease waste, assisting you keep a rich yard while being environmentally conscious.

How Often Should I Preserve My Sprinkler System?

You need to preserve your automatic sprinkler at the very least two times a year-- once in springtime and when in fall. Normal checks assist assure effectiveness, stop leaks, and maintain your lawn healthy, conserving you time and money in the lengthy run.
